Understanding the Calculator Inputs

Electrical panel pricing has one of the widest ranges of any project on this site — from $500 for a simple subpanel up to $12,000+ for a full service upgrade with new utility coordination. Upgrade type is what explains most of that spread, not panel brand or home size.

Upgrade Type — The Core Decision

A subpanel adds circuit slots without changing your home's total electrical capacity — useful when your main panel has enough amperage but not enough open breaker spaces, like when finishing a basement. A like-for-like replacement swaps an aging or hazardous panel for a new one at the same amperage, with no utility involvement. A service upgrade (100A to 200A, or 200A to 400A) increases your home's total electrical capacity and almost always involves the utility company, since it changes the service entrance itself.

New Meter Base & Service Mast

Many service upgrades need a new meter base and mast to handle the higher amperage safely, which requires utility coordination to disconnect and reconnect service. Whether this is needed depends on the condition and rating of your existing meter equipment — an electrician can typically tell you this after an inspection, but if you don't know yet, budget for the possibility.

⚠ This Is Not a DIY Project, Ever

Panel work involves the main electrical service to your home and carries real fire and electrocution risk if done incorrectly. It's licensed-electrician work end to end, and in most jurisdictions it's illegal to do yourself without a license regardless of skill level. If a quote seems unusually cheap, confirm the electrician is licensed and that the work will be permitted and inspected — both are non-negotiable for panel work.

3 Real-World Electrical Panel Upgrade Examples

Example 1 — Adding a Subpanel for a Basement Finishing Project

A homeowner finishing a basement needs more circuit slots for lighting, outlets, and a future bathroom fan, but the main panel has adequate amperage already.

Step 1 — Base cost (subpanel, $500–$1,200):

$500 – $1,200

Total:

$500 – $1,200

Real-world note: This is the cheapest and fastest electrical panel project on this page precisely because it doesn't touch the utility connection at all — it's purely adding capacity to distribute power that's already available. If your main panel is genuinely undersized, though, a subpanel won't fix that; you'd need a full service upgrade instead.

Example 2 — Standard 100A to 200A Upgrade for a Heat Pump and EV Charger

A home with an aging 100A panel that's nearly full, adding a heat pump and planning for an EV charger, requiring a new meter base and service mast.

Step 1 — Base cost (100A to 200A, $1,800–$4,500):

$1,800 – $4,500

Step 2 — New meter base & mast:

$500 – $1,500

Total:

$2,300 – $6,000

Real-world note: This is the most common project on this calculator and the exact scenario named on our HVAC and water heater cost pages — heat pumps, electric tankless water heaters, and EV chargers are the three most common reasons homeowners discover their panel needs an upgrade.

Example 3 — Historic Home, 200A Upgrade with Knob-and-Tube Wiring (Difficult Access)

An older home with some remaining knob-and-tube wiring, upgrading to 200A service, panel located in a tight, hard-to-access basement corner requiring a longer conduit run.

Step 1 — Base cost (100A to 200A, $1,800–$4,500):

$1,800 – $4,500

Step 2 — Meter/mast work:

$500 – $1,500

Step 3 — Old wiring removal:

$1,470 – $2,500

Step 4 — Difficult access surcharge:

$200 – $500

Total:

$3,970 – $9,000

Real-world note: Knob-and-tube removal can turn a one-day panel job into a multi-day project, since it often means opening walls to trace and replace old wiring runs. This example covers panel-adjacent wiring work only — a full whole-house rewire is a much larger, separate project beyond the scope of this calculator.

Upgrade Type Guide

TypeInstalled CostUtility Involved?Best For
Subpanel$500–$1,200NoMore circuit slots, existing capacity is enough
Like-for-Like Replacement$1,200–$3,000NoAging or hazardous panel (Federal Pacific, Zinsco), same amperage
100A to 200A Service Upgrade$1,800–$4,500UsuallyModern loads — EV, heat pump, electric tankless
200A to 400A Service Upgrade$4,000–$9,000YesLarge homes, all-electric, multiple EVs, workshops
⚠ Replace a Federal Pacific or Zinsco Panel Regardless of Whether It "Works"

These older panel brands have documented failure modes where breakers may not trip reliably during a fault, and many insurers now require replacement or refuse coverage outright. If your home has one of these panels, replacement is the standard recommendation even if you haven't had any problems — treat it as a safety issue, not a discretionary upgrade.

Electrical Panel Cost Data Tables (2026)

Cost by Target Amperage

AmperageBest ForTypical Cost
100ASmall/older homes, gas heat and cooking$1,200–$2,500 (replacement)
200AStandard modern home, EV + heat pump$1,800–$4,500 (upgrade)
400ALarge/all-electric homes, multiple EVs, workshop$4,000–$9,000 (upgrade)

Additional Cost Factors

FactorCost
New meter base & service mast$500–$1,500
Utility disconnect/reconnect coordination$470–$800
Knob-and-tube or old wiring removal$1,470–$2,500
Grounding/bonding upgrade to current code$235–$400
Permit & inspection$150–$400
Difficult access surcharge$200–$500

Hidden Costs Most Estimates Miss

1. Utility Coordination Delays

Service upgrades require the utility company to disconnect and reconnect your service, which sometimes involves scheduling delays beyond your electrician's control — not a direct cost, but worth planning around if you're on a tight timeline for a dependent project like an EV charger install or HVAC replacement.

2. Grounding and Bonding Updates

Older homes frequently don't meet current grounding and bonding code, and a panel upgrade is a natural trigger point for an inspector to require this be brought up to standard — $235–$400 that's easy to miss in a bare panel-only quote.

3. AFCI/GFCI Breaker Requirements

Current code requires arc-fault and ground-fault circuit interrupter breakers on many circuits that older panels may not have had. A full panel replacement often needs to include these upgraded breakers to pass inspection, adding modest per-breaker cost that a bare-panel price sometimes excludes.

4. Load Calculation Requirements

Before approving a service upgrade, code requires a load calculation (per NEC 220) confirming the new panel size is appropriate for your home's actual electrical demand. This is typically included in a qualified electrician's process but is worth confirming is being done rather than skipped. Try our Electrical Load Calculator for a rough estimate of your own before that conversation — it won't replace the official calculation, but it gives you a real number to start from.

5. Downstream Circuit Work

A bigger panel doesn't automatically mean every existing circuit is ready for higher loads — some downstream wiring may need upgrading to safely carry new capacity to specific rooms or appliances, particularly in older homes. This is sometimes discovered only once work begins.

Common Estimation Mistakes

Choosing a Subpanel When You Actually Need a Service Upgrade

A subpanel only helps if your main panel already has adequate amperage but is out of circuit slots. If your main panel is genuinely undersized for your household's electrical load, a subpanel doesn't solve that — you need a full service upgrade instead.

Assuming All 100A-to-200A Quotes Include the Same Scope

Some quotes include new meter base and mast work; others assume your existing equipment is adequate and don't. This is exactly why published averages for this project can look wildly different across sources — always confirm what your specific quote includes.

Ignoring a Known-Hazard Panel Brand

Federal Pacific and Zinsco panels have documented reliability problems and should be treated as a replacement priority regardless of whether they're currently "working fine." Insurance implications alone often make this a financial decision, not just a safety one.

Not Getting a Load Calculation Before Adding a Major New Appliance

Before assuming you need a panel upgrade for a new EV charger, heat pump, or induction range, get an actual load calculation — some homes have more headroom than owners assume, and load management devices can sometimes avoid a full upgrade entirely. Our Electrical Load Calculator is a good first step to see roughly where you stand before bringing in an electrician for the official number.

Hiring an Unlicensed or Unpermitted Electrician

Panel work is one of the least appropriate places to cut corners on price by skipping licensing or permits. Unpermitted panel work can create serious problems at home sale and, more importantly, real safety risk if not done to code.

Factors That Affect Your Actual Cost

Regional Labor Rates and Utility Requirements

Electrician labor rates range roughly from $65/hour in lower-cost rural markets to $150+/hour in cities like New York, San Francisco, and Honolulu. Utility company requirements for disconnect/reconnect scheduling and equipment standards also vary significantly by region and provider.

Home Age and Existing Wiring Condition

Homes built before 1960 with 60-amp service face the highest costs due to safety-mandated rewiring requirements that often accompany a panel upgrade in very old homes.

What's Driving the Upgrade

Panel upgrades are increasingly triggered by a specific new load — an EV charger, heat pump, or electric water heater — rather than a standalone decision. See our EV Charger Installation Cost Calculator, HVAC Cost Calculator, and Water Heater Replacement Cost Calculator if any of those is what's prompting this project, since bundling the load calculation and panel decision with that project makes practical sense.

Load Management as an Alternative

Smart load management devices can sometimes let a home avoid a full panel upgrade by intelligently sharing capacity between circuits (for example, an EV charger that automatically reduces its draw when other high-demand appliances are running). This is worth discussing with an electrician before committing to the larger project.

Adding a Standby Generator Transfer Switch

A whole-house standby generator's automatic transfer switch has to be sized and wired to match your panel's service amperage, and installing one is a natural time to also address any panel deficiencies at the same time rather than in two separate projects. Frequently Asked Questions

How much does an electrical panel upgrade cost in 2026?+
A standard 100A to 200A service upgrade typically costs $1,800–$4,500, with most homeowners paying around $2,000–$3,000. A simple subpanel runs $500–$1,200. A 200A to 400A upgrade for large or all-electric homes runs $4,000–$9,000 or more. Cost varies significantly based on whether new meter/mast work and utility coordination are needed.
Do I need a panel upgrade for an EV charger?+
Not always, but often. A Level 2 EV charger typically needs a 40–60A circuit. If your current panel is 100A and already heavily loaded, adding this may exceed capacity, making a 200A upgrade the most practical solution. A licensed electrician can perform a load calculation to determine whether your specific panel can handle it without an upgrade. Is a subpanel cheaper than a full panel upgrade?+
Yes, significantly — a subpanel runs $500–$1,200 versus $1,800–$4,500+ for a full service upgrade. But a subpanel only helps if your main panel already has adequate total capacity and just needs more circuit slots. If your main panel itself is undersized, a subpanel won't solve that underlying problem.
How long does an electrical panel upgrade take?+
A standard 100A to 200A upgrade typically takes 6–10 hours and is completed in one day, though power is usually out for 5–8 hours during the work. Projects involving old wiring removal or extensive additional code-compliance work can extend to multiple days.
Should I replace a Federal Pacific or Zinsco panel even if it's working?+
Yes. These panel types have documented failure modes where breakers may not reliably trip during a fault condition, and many insurers now require replacement or refuse coverage. Replacement is the standard recommendation regardless of whether the panel currently appears to be functioning normally.
Can I upgrade my own electrical panel?+
No. Panel work involves your home's main electrical service and carries genuine fire and electrocution risk if done incorrectly. It's licensed-electrician work in virtually every jurisdiction, and DIY panel work is both illegal without a license in most areas and a serious safety risk regardless of skill level.
Does a panel upgrade increase home value?+
An updated, adequately-sized panel is generally viewed positively at resale and can prevent inspection issues from derailing a sale, especially if it replaces a known-hazard panel brand or undersized service. It's rarely a primary selling point on its own but removes a common red flag for buyers and insurers.
